Post warns quarter-size hail can fall at 25 to 40 mph

A social media post bearing the hashtag #MOSWPW2026 advised people to report hail by comparing its size to common objects and said hail as small as a quarter can fall at 25 to 40 mph.

The post recommended using familiar items to describe hail size when reporting storms. It did not identify a specific agency or provide supporting data.

The post warned that conditions with quarter-size hail traveling at those speeds are not safe to be outside in and urged caution during thunderstorms.

The message reiterated that observers should be mindful the next time a thunderstorm hits and encouraged timely reporting of hail sizes using object comparisons.
